Default Is SH4 Moddable enough to include the IJN?

I know that 'feasable' and 'practical' are two different things, but one thing I've wondered since getting this game- is it possible to mod it to essentially play as the Imperial Japanese Navy? You know, by re-skinning boats exterior/interior, changing the audio files, home ports, etc?

There is a lot of friendly traffic out there- I probably get as many friendly task force contact reports as I get enemy task forces, for example. I would think by playing the 'other side' there'd be plenty of quarry.

And if it were doable, imagine the challenges of trying to play through 1945! I would think that some of the more hardcore players would love it- Japan faced many of the same disadvantages Germany did late in the war, compounded with the fact that their boats couldn't dive as deep as the Germans, were harder to maneuver, etc. You could be pitted in dangerous, nigh-impossible missions, like "Find and destroy American Task force" "Reinforce island garrison about to be overrun by Marines" "Transport Nazi gold/UFO parts/Hitler's brain back to Tokyo"

If not, oh well, I guess we can hope for all this in the expansion . I know some people already mentioned there isn't much market for a Japanese sub sim, but their fleet/situation has all the makings of a very challenging game- some of their boats had SCOUT PLANES, Kaiten, and a model with a faster underwater speed than even the German type XXI. Not to mention the Long Lance torpedo- combined with a scout plane you could torpedo a convoy from miles away! and later on it would get quite challenging- I'd think some of the purists would welcome that learning curve.

It might be possible, but to be done right the following would have to be changed: sub exteriors, interiors, proper Japanese scripting for the guages, Japanese voice actors to give the proper immersion, reassigned bases and mission parameters and equipment.

Some would be easy, some hard, and some (the voices) possibly quite expensive.
